I went for a check up at my local dentist and was seen by a new lady, who is now the main one at my practice. She surprised me be knowing all about my condition of scleraderma and what it can entail, she even diagnosed dry mouth which I wasn't aware I was suffering from. It's great to know there are dentists out there who are up to date with our conditions.
